TICKET: Expired credentials — nightly search reindex (Brindleworks)

The reindex job on the Copperline cluster has failed three nights running. Logs show a 401 from the Tallowmere index service; the old service credential lapsed at end of quarter and nobody rotated it. Impact: search results are stale by roughly four days. A fresh credential has been issued and validated in staging. For the sync notes, the replacement key is below.

gateway credential: vxb3-o9a

Subject: DR drill Thursday — PixelRinse EXIF pipeline. Welcome aboard, all. Thursday we simulate total loss of the Fenwick region and restore the EXIF-scrubbing workers from cold backups. New folks: your job is to verify scrubbed images carry no GPS or serial tags after restore. The backup archive is encrypted; the drill lead will unseal it at kickoff using the recovery passphrase noted below.

vault phrase of tagag-fawef = lammir-ulaiel-oliax-belox-eliox-ulaok-gilael-norys-holox-fenir

INVENTORY WRITE-DOWN — Managers Only

Heads-up, finance folks: we're writing down roughly 1,800 units of the discontinued Quillon Mini held at the Farrow Street warehouse. The stock has sat untouched for three quarters and resale channels fell through. The charge lands in this quarter's P&L under obsolescence. Keep the reasoning in the note below to yourselves.

internal memo for tagef-hadup: Gross margin on Ulaath came in at 15 percent against a plan of 5 percent. Only 7 of the 120 pilot accounts renewed Ulaath, so a churn review is set for October 15.

## Further Reading

The Mapletype autocomplete widget proxies partial address queries through the Corville gateway, which strips session identifiers before forwarding to the suggestion index. Security reviewers should examine the query sanitization rules, the per-origin throttle configuration, and the audit logging of rejected requests. Threat-model notes, prior review findings, and the data-retention assessment are collected on the internal page below.

runbook for yageg-tafop: https://superset.merlaqnet.local/deploy/projects/issue/display/repo/projects/ticket/e6ac41f4bf7bc116ee61994c